THE IMLASOnSTTC! COMMERCIAL AND FAMILY HOTEL, GISBORNE, POVERTY BAY. Settlers and others visiting Gisborne will find the above Hotel to be SECOND TO NONE IN THE PROVINCE. Conveniently situated for Business, the locality is also cheerful and salubrious. The Rooms are large and well fitted up. THE LIQUORS AND OTHER REFRESHMENTS Are always of the very BEST QUALITY. PRIVATE SITTING ROOMS AND SUITES OF APARTMENTS FOR FAMILIES. Good Stabling and Forage. Double and Single Horse Buggies and Saddle Horses always on Hire. Proprietor—S. C. CAULTON. A Spacious BILLIARD ROOM Unstairs fitted with one of Alcock’s Best Tables.
